Class Fields

java.lang.Object
org.aoju.bus.core.lang.Fields

public class Fields extends Object
日期场景属性
Since:
Java 17+
Author:
Kimi Liu
  • Field Details

    • NORM_YEAR_PATTERN

      public static final String NORM_YEAR_PATTERN
      格式化通配符: yyyy
      See Also:
    • NORM_YEAR_FORMAT

      public static final FormatBuilder NORM_YEAR_FORMAT
      格式化通配符: FormatBuilder yyyy
    • NORM_YEAR_MTOTH_PATTERN

      public static final String NORM_YEAR_MTOTH_PATTERN
      格式化通配符: yyyy-MM
      See Also:
    • NORM_YEAR_MTOTH_FORMAT

      public static final FormatBuilder NORM_YEAR_MTOTH_FORMAT
      格式化通配符: FormatBuilderyyyy-MM
    • NORM_DATE_PATTERN

      public static final String NORM_DATE_PATTERN
      格式化通配符: yyyy-MM-dd
      See Also:
    • NORM_DATE_FORMAT

      public static final FormatBuilder NORM_DATE_FORMAT
      格式化通配符: FormatBuilder yyyy-MM-dd
    • PURE_DATE_PATTERN

      public static final String PURE_DATE_PATTERN
      格式化通配符: yyyyMMdd
      See Also:
    • PURE_DATE_FORMAT

      public static final FormatBuilder PURE_DATE_FORMAT
      格式化通配符: FormatBuilder yyyyMMdd
    • NORM_DATETIME_MINUTE_PATTERN

      public static final String NORM_DATETIME_MINUTE_PATTERN
      格式化通配符: yyyy-MM-dd HH:mm
      See Also:
    • NORM_DATETIME_MINUTE_FORMAT

      public static final FormatBuilder NORM_DATETIME_MINUTE_FORMAT
      格式化通配符: FormatBuilder yyyy-MM-dd HH:mm
    • NORM_DATETIME_PATTERN

      public static final String NORM_DATETIME_PATTERN
      格式化通配符: yyyy-MM-dd HH:mm:ss
      See Also:
    • NORM_DATETIME_FORMAT

      public static final FormatBuilder NORM_DATETIME_FORMAT
      格式化通配符: FormatBuilder yyyy-MM-dd HH:mm:ss
    • NORM_PART_DATETIME_PATTERN

      public static final String NORM_PART_DATETIME_PATTERN
      格式化通配符: yyyy-MM-dd hh:mm:ss
      See Also:
    • NORM_PART_DATETIME_FORMAT

      public static final FormatBuilder NORM_PART_DATETIME_FORMAT
      格式化通配符: FormatBuilder yyyy-MM-dd hh:mm:ss
    • NORM_DATETIME_MS_PATTERN

      public static final String NORM_DATETIME_MS_PATTERN
      格式化通配符: yyyy-MM-dd HH:mm:ss.SSS
      See Also:
    • NORM_DATETIME_MS_FORMAT

      public static final FormatBuilder NORM_DATETIME_MS_FORMAT
      格式化通配符: FormatBuilder yyyy-MM-dd HH:mm:ss.SSS
    • NORM_DATETIME_ISO8601_PATTERN

      public static final String NORM_DATETIME_ISO8601_PATTERN
      格式化通配符: yyyy-MM-dd HH:mm:ss,SSS
      See Also:
    • NORM_DATETIME_ISO8601_FORMAT

      public static final FormatBuilder NORM_DATETIME_ISO8601_FORMAT
      格式化通配符: FormatBuilder:yyyy-MM-dd HH:mm:ss,SSS
    • PURE_DATETIME_PATTERN

      public static final String PURE_DATETIME_PATTERN
      格式化通配符: yyyyMMddHHmmss
      See Also:
    • PURE_DATETIME_FORMAT

      public static final FormatBuilder PURE_DATETIME_FORMAT
      格式化通配符: FormatBuilder yyyyMMddHHmmss
    • PURE_DATETIME_MS_PATTERN

      public static final String PURE_DATETIME_MS_PATTERN
      格式化通配符: yyyyMMddHHmmssSSS
      See Also:
    • PURE_DATETIME_MS_FORMAT

      public static final FormatBuilder PURE_DATETIME_MS_FORMAT
      格式化通配符: FormatBuilder yyyyMMddHHmmssSSS
    • PURE_DATETIME_TIP_PATTERN

      public static final String PURE_DATETIME_TIP_PATTERN
      格式化通配符: yyyyMMddHHmmss.SSS
      See Also:
    • PURE_DATETIME_TIP_FORMAT

      public static final FormatBuilder PURE_DATETIME_TIP_FORMAT
      格式化通配符: FormatBuilder yyyyMMddHHmmss.SSS
    • PURE_DATETIME_ICE_PATTERN

      public static final String PURE_DATETIME_ICE_PATTERN
      格式化通配符: yyyyMMddHHmmss.SSSSSSZZZZZ
      See Also:
    • PURE_DATETIME_ICE_FORMAT

      public static final FormatBuilder PURE_DATETIME_ICE_FORMAT
      格式化通配符: FormatBuilder yyyyMMddHHmmss.SSSSSSZZZZZ
    • NORM_TIME_PATTERN

      public static final String NORM_TIME_PATTERN
      标准时间格式: HH:mm:ss
      See Also:
    • NORM_TIME_FORMAT

      public static final FormatBuilder NORM_TIME_FORMAT
      标准时间格式:FormatBuilderHH:mm:ss
    • PURE_DATE_MINUTE_PATTERN

      public static final String PURE_DATE_MINUTE_PATTERN
      格式化通配符: yyMMddHHmm
      See Also:
    • PURE_DATE_MINUTE_FORMAT

      public static final FormatBuilder PURE_DATE_MINUTE_FORMAT
      格式化通配符: FormatBuilder yyMMddHHmm
    • PURE_DATE_DAY_PATTERN

      public static final String PURE_DATE_DAY_PATTERN
      格式化通配符: yyMMddHHmm
      See Also:
    • PURE_DATE_DAY_FORMAT

      public static final FormatBuilder PURE_DATE_DAY_FORMAT
      格式化通配符: FormatBuilder yyMMddHHmm
    • PURE_TIME_PATTERN

      public static final String PURE_TIME_PATTERN
      格式化通配符: HHmmss
      See Also:
    • PURE_TIME_FORMAT

      public static final FormatBuilder PURE_TIME_FORMAT
      格式化通配符: FormatBuilder HHmmss
    • PURE_TIME_MS_PATTERN

      public static final String PURE_TIME_MS_PATTERN
      格式化通配符: HHmmssSSS
      See Also:
    • PURE_TIME_MS_FORMAT

      public static final FormatBuilder PURE_TIME_MS_FORMAT
      格式化通配符: FormatBuilder HHmmssSSS
    • HOUR_MINUTE_PATTERN

      public static final String HOUR_MINUTE_PATTERN
      格式化通配符: HH:mm
      See Also:
    • HOUR_MINUTE_FORMAT

      public static final FormatBuilder HOUR_MINUTE_FORMAT
      格式化通配符: FormatBuilder HH:mm
    • SHORT_HOUR_MINUTE_PATTERN

      public static final String SHORT_HOUR_MINUTE_PATTERN
      格式化通配符: HHmm
      See Also:
    • SHORT_HOUR_MINUTE_FORMAT

      public static final FormatBuilder SHORT_HOUR_MINUTE_FORMAT
      格式化通配符: FormatBuilder HHmm
    • MINUTE_SECOND_PATTERN

      public static final String MINUTE_SECOND_PATTERN
      格式化通配符: mm:ss
      See Also:
    • MINUTE_SECOND_FORMAT

      public static final FormatBuilder MINUTE_SECOND_FORMAT
      格式化通配符: FormatBuilder mm:ss
    • SHORT_MINUTE_SECOND_PATTERN

      public static final String SHORT_MINUTE_SECOND_PATTERN
      格式化通配符: mmss
      See Also:
    • SHORT_MINUTE_SECOND_FORMAT

      public static final FormatBuilder SHORT_MINUTE_SECOND_FORMAT
      格式化通配符: FormatBuilder mmss
    • HTTP_DATETIME_PATTERN

      public static final String HTTP_DATETIME_PATTERN
      HTTP头日期时间格式: EEE, dd MMM yyyy HH:mm:ss z
      See Also:
    • HTTP_DATETIME_FORMAT

      public static final FormatBuilder HTTP_DATETIME_FORMAT
      HTTP头日期时间格式: FormatBuilder EEE, dd MMM yyyy HH:mm:ss z
    • JDK_DATETIME_PATTERN

      public static final String JDK_DATETIME_PATTERN
      JDK日期时间格式: EEE MMM dd HH:mm:ss zzz yyyy
      See Also:
    • JDK_DATETIME_FORMAT

      public static final FormatBuilder JDK_DATETIME_FORMAT
      JDK日期时间格式: FormatBuilder EEE MMM dd HH:mm:ss zzz yyyy
    • ORM_MONTH_CN_PATTERN

      public static final String ORM_MONTH_CN_PATTERN
      中文日期格式: M月d日
      See Also:
    • NORM_MONTH_CN_FORMAT

      public static final FormatBuilder NORM_MONTH_CN_FORMAT
      中文日期格式: FormatBuilder M月d日
    • NORM_DATE_CN_PATTERN

      public static final String NORM_DATE_CN_PATTERN
      中文日期格式: yyyy年M月d日
      See Also:
    • NORM_DATE_CN_FORMAT

      public static final FormatBuilder NORM_DATE_CN_FORMAT
      中文日期格式: FormatBuilder yyyy年M月d日
    • NORM_CN_DATE_TIME_PATTERN

      public static final String NORM_CN_DATE_TIME_PATTERN
      标准日期格式:yyyy年MM月dd日 HH时mm分ss秒
      See Also:
    • NORM_CN_DATE_TIME_FORMAT

      public static final FormatBuilder NORM_CN_DATE_TIME_FORMAT
      标准日期格式 FormatBuilder:yyyy年MM月dd日 HH时mm分ss秒
    • UTC_PATTERN

      public static final String UTC_PATTERN
      UTC时间: yyyy-MM-dd'T'HH:mm:ss'Z'
      See Also:
    • UTC_FORMAT

      public static final FormatBuilder UTC_FORMAT
      UTC时间: FormatBuilder yyyy-MM-dd'T'HH:mm:ss'Z'
    • MSEC_PATTERN

      public static final String MSEC_PATTERN
      UTC时间: yyyy-MM-dd'T'HH:mm:ss.SSSZ
      See Also:
    • MSEC_FORMAT

      public static final FormatBuilder MSEC_FORMAT
      UTC时间: FormatBuilder yyyy-MM-dd'T'HH:mm:ss.SSSZ
    • SIMPLE_PATTERN

      public static final String SIMPLE_PATTERN
      UTC时间:yyyy-MM-dd'T'HH:mm:ss
      See Also:
    • SIMPLE_FORMAT

      public static final FormatBuilder SIMPLE_FORMAT
      UTC时间FormatBuilder:yyyy-MM-dd'T'HH:mm:ss
    • SIMPLE_MS_PATTERN

      public static final String SIMPLE_MS_PATTERN
      UTC时间:yyyy-MM-dd'T'HH:mm:ss.SSS
      See Also:
    • SIMPLE_MS_FORMAT

      public static final FormatBuilder SIMPLE_MS_FORMAT
      UTC时间FormatBuilder:yyyy-MM-dd'T'HH:mm:ss.SSS
    • SPACEY_PATTERN

      public static final String SPACEY_PATTERN
      UTC时间: yyyy-MM-dd HH:mm:ss Z
      See Also:
    • SPACEY_FORMAT

      public static final FormatBuilder SPACEY_FORMAT
      UTC时间: FormatBuilder yyyy-MM-dd HH:mm:ss Z
    • SPACEY_MSEC_PATTERN

      public static final String SPACEY_MSEC_PATTERN
      UTC时间: yyyy-MM-dd HH:mm:ss.SSS Z
      See Also:
    • SPACEY_MSEC_FORMAT

      public static final FormatBuilder SPACEY_MSEC_FORMAT
      UTC时间: FormatBuilder yyyy-MM-dd HH:mm:ss.SSS Z
    • OUTPUT_MSEC_PATTERN

      public static final String OUTPUT_MSEC_PATTERN
      UTC时间: yyyy-MM-dd'T'HH:mm:ss.SSS'Z'
      See Also:
    • OUTPUT_MSEC_FORMAT

      public static final FormatBuilder OUTPUT_MSEC_FORMAT
      UTC时间: FormatBuilder yyyy-MM-dd'T'HH:mm:ss.SSS'Z'
    • WITH_ZONE_OFFSET_PATTERN

      public static final String WITH_ZONE_OFFSET_PATTERN
      UTC时间:yyyy-MM-dd'T'HH:mm:ssZ
      See Also:
    • WITH_XXX_OFFSET_PATTERN

      public static final String WITH_XXX_OFFSET_PATTERN
      UTC时间:yyyy-MM-dd'T'HH:mm:ssXXX
      See Also:
    • WITH_XXX_OFFSET_FORMAT

      public static final FormatBuilder WITH_XXX_OFFSET_FORMAT
      UTC时间FormatBuilder:yyyy-MM-dd'T'HH:mm:ssXXX
    • MS_WITH_XXX_OFFSET_PATTERN

      public static final String MS_WITH_XXX_OFFSET_PATTERN
      UTC时间:yyyy-MM-dd'T'HH:mm:ss.SSSXXX
      See Also:
    • MS_WITH_XXX_OFFSET_FORMAT

      public static final FormatBuilder MS_WITH_XXX_OFFSET_FORMAT
      UTC时间FormatBuilder:yyyy-MM-dd'T'HH:mm:ss.SSSXXX
    • WITH_ZONE_OFFSET_FORMAT

      public static final FormatBuilder WITH_ZONE_OFFSET_FORMAT
      UTC时间FormatBuilder:yyyy-MM-dd'T'HH:mm:ssZ
    • REGEX_NORM

      public static final Pattern REGEX_NORM
      标准日期时间正则,每个字段支持单个数字或2个数字
           yyyy-MM-dd HH:mm:ss.SSS
           yyyy-MM-dd HH:mm:ss
           yyyy-MM-dd HH:mm
           yyyy-MM-dd
       
    • WTB

      public static final String[] WTB
      java.util.Date EEE MMM zzz 缩写数组
    • ZODIAC

      public static final String[] ZODIAC
      星座
    • SLICED

      public static final int[] SLICED
      星座分隔时间日
    • CN_ANIMAL

      public static final String[] CN_ANIMAL
      12生肖,属相
    • CN_GAN

      public static final String[] CN_GAN
      十天干信息
    • CN_ZHI

      public static final String[] CN_ZHI
      十二地支信息
    • CN_NUMBER

      public static final String[] CN_NUMBER
      中文数字
    • CN_WEEK

      public static final String[] CN_WEEK
      中文星期
    • CN_MONTH

      public static final String[] CN_MONTH
      农历月份名
    • CN_DAY

      public static final String[] CN_DAY
      农历日期名
    • CN_JIA_ZI

      public static final String[] CN_JIA_ZI
      六十甲子
    • CN_SEASON

      public static final String[] CN_SEASON
      季节
    • CN_SOLARTERM

      public static final String[] CN_SOLARTERM
      节气表,国标以冬至为首个节气
    • DAYS_OF_MONTH

      public static final int[] DAYS_OF_MONTH
      每月天数
    • LEAP_YEAR

      public static final int[] LEAP_YEAR
      闰年表(存在闰月的年份偏移值)
    • LEAP_MONTH

      public static final int[] LEAP_MONTH
      月份表(2个字节表示1年,共16个二进制位,前4位表示闰月月份,后12位表示每月大小)
    • CN_HOLIDAY

      public static String[] CN_HOLIDAY
      节假日名称
  • Constructor Details

    • Fields

      public Fields()